1. more C++ parser fixes - now it almost parses wx/string.h
a) #if/#ifdef/#else (very) limited support b) param type fix - now indirection chars are correctly handled c) class/struct/union distinction d) public/private fixes e) Dump() function added - very useful for debugging 2. option to ignore parameter names during 'diff' (in fact, they're ignored by default, and this option switches it on) git-svn-id: https://svn.wxwidgets.org/svn/wx/wxWidgets/trunk@1744 c3d73ce0-8a6f-49c7-b76d-6d57e0e08775
